Oracle: moyen rapide de répertorier tous les liens de base de données

32

Le titre dit tout, existe-t-il un moyen de répertorier rapidement tous les liens de base de données actuels dans Oracle?

Quelque chose dans le même sens que celui-ci, qui répertorie les tables de l'utilisateur actuel:

select * from user_tables;

Merci, GC.

Clarkey
la source

Réponses:

43

Ces vues sont utiles pour travailler avec des liens de base de données dans Oracle:

  • DBA_DB_LINKS - Tous les liens DB définis dans la base de données
  • ALL_DB_LINKS - Tous les liens DB auxquels l'utilisateur actuel a accès
  • USER_DB_LINKS - Tous les liens DB appartenant à l'utilisateur actuel

Voir plus dans la documentation Oracle

David Mann
la source
2
SELECT DB_LINK, USERNAME, HOST FROM ALL_DB_LINKS 

vous pouvez essayer cela, peut-être que cela peut vous aider à résoudre votre problème

DevYudh
la source
3
Cela ne renvoie-t-il pas uniquement les liens disponibles pour l'utilisateur actuel? Juste pour clarification ...
dezso